Customer orders get priority over dealer stock orders. Retail (customer) orders have priorities between 10-19, stock orders are 20-80. What likely happened for smaller dealers is that they put in a ton of stock orders and used up their allocation on them over retail/customer orders. When they got their custom order entered, they had no more build slots left, so the order just sits there.
